Pocket organizer:

  • SOG Powerpint
  • Bits
  • Irega 100mm adjustable wrench
  • Refillable lighter
  • Flashlight
  • Snap blade knife
  • Pen
  • Zip ties
  • Hot glue
  • Paper clips
  • Ferrocerium rod

Attached to keys:

  • Sennheiser SoundProtex concert earplugs with included pouch
  • Normal earplugs

I made the pocket organizer 2 or 3 years ago. It has some holes but i plan to make a new one when I upgrade my multi-tool (Roxon Flex most likely). The new one will have a zipper for the central pouch so it opens like a book with small pockets inside.

The keys are on a screw with some washers and o-rings as spacers (I don't like rattling keys).

Aside from these I also carry my phone, wallet and Casio W800H-1BV.

Open source doesn't properly describe the Roxon Flex multi tools. CAD files are available for making custom implements but the drawings for the frames they are used in are not available.

Regardless of this I think the Flex series seem like great tools and I am considering buying a Flex pliers tool. The thing holding me back is the price because in Europe and most of the world you can't buy the frame only and implements are only available in sets.
